Important Facts About Genetic Testing for Fragile X Syndrome

1. Fragile X Syndrome Is a Genetic Condition

It’s Caused by a Mutation in the FMR1 Gene

Fragile X Syndrome is caused by a mutation in the FMR1 gene, where a repeated DNA segment (CGG) expands beyond normal on the X chromosome.

When the repeats exceed 200, the gene shuts down and stops producing a protein essential for brain development, which results in learning and behavior challenges.

It’s the Leading Inherited Cause of Intellectual Disability

Fragile X is the most common inherited cause of intellectual disability and traits seen in autism, especially in males with one X chromosome.

Girls with Fragile X may be mildly affected or symptom-free, while understanding this mutation early helps families receive proper care and early intervention.

2. Symptoms Can Vary Widely

Behavioral Signs Usually Appear First

Early signs of Fragile X include delayed speech, hyperactivity, poor eye contact, sensitivity to sound, and difficulty adjusting to changes or unfamiliar environments.

These behaviors often overlap with autism or ADHD, making Fragile X testing essential for clarity, especially when treatments aren’t working as expected.

Physical Features Are Not Always Present

Some children with Fragile X have long faces, large ears, or flexible joints, but many show no obvious physical differences, making appearance-based diagnosis unreliable.

In subtle cases, genetic testing helps identify affected children or carriers and explains behaviors that might otherwise go unexplained or misunderstood.

3. Genetic Testing Is the Only Way to Confirm Fragile X

Testing Reveals the Underlying Mutation

Genetic testing uses a blood or saliva sample to count CGG repeats in the FMR1 gene and determine whether a mutation is present.

A result above 200 repeats confirms Fragile X; permutations between 55 and 200 may indicate carrier status or increase health risks later.

It Identifies Affected Individuals and Carriers

Testing diagnoses children showing symptoms and identifies adults who carry the gene mutation without knowing it, especially when there’s a family history.

Carriers may not have symptoms but can pass the condition to children, making testing crucial for reproductive health and family planning.

5. There Are Different Types of Fragile X Testing

PCR and Southern Blot Are Common

The PCR test usually comes first to estimate CGG repeat numbers; if results are unclear or expanded, Southern blot offers more detail.

Southern blot also checks gene methylation, determining if the gene is turned off, which confirms whether Fragile X Syndrome is active.

Broader Panels Can Be Helpful

Some clinics offer Fragile X testing as part of a larger genetic panel that screens for multiple conditions with overlapping developmental or behavioral signs.

These panels are useful when symptoms aren’t specific to one disorder, helping doctors narrow diagnoses and start the right treatment path.

6. Carrier Testing Helps Families Make Informed Choices

Women Can Pass the Mutation to Children

Women with a premutation may pass it to children; sons are more likely to be affected, while daughters may have mild or no symptoms.

Carrier testing is especially important for women planning pregnancies, using IVF, or with known Fragile X in their family tree.

Carriers May Experience Health Effects Themselves

Premutation carriers may face personal health issues such as early menopause or, in older men, balance problems due to tremor/ataxia syndrome.

Knowing your status allows for better health monitoring and may explain symptoms that doctors haven’t previously linked to inherited conditions.

8. Early Diagnosis Improves Outcomes

Early Support Leads to Better Results

Once Fragile X is diagnosed, early intervention services such as speech and occupational therapy can help improve communication and daily functioning.

Starting therapy early leads to stronger outcomes, especially in preschool-aged children, as their brains are still rapidly developing and adapting.

Families Gain Clarity and Resources

A confirmed diagnosis helps families access tailored educational support, therapies, and services for children with developmental needs or disabilities.

It also brings emotional relief by offering an explanation and a plan, reducing confusion and stress for parents and caregivers.

9. Results Can Help the Whole Family

Testing One Person Can Benefit Many

When one family member tests positive, siblings, cousins, even grandparents can also be tested, revealing previously unknown carrier statuses.

This approach, known as cascade testing, supports prevention, early diagnosis, and better care across multiple generations within a family.

Genetic Counseling Is Strongly Advised

After testing, families are encouraged to meet a certified genetic counselor who explains results and helps plan next steps for care.

Counselors also offer emotional support, especially when results are unexpected, and many UAE clinics now provide online or in-person counseling.
